API Documentation

Use the Cari Finance API to access charges, sources, customers, and more and seamlessly integrate your product into the workflows of dozens of devoted Cari Finance users.

Getting started

To get started, create a new application in your developer settings, then read about how to make requests for the resources you need to access using our HTTP APIs or dedicated client SDKs. When your integration is ready to go live, publish it to our integrations directory to reach the Cari Finance community.

Examples

Explore our ready-to-use example implementations to help you integrate Cari Finance into your applications faster.

Simple Checkout

A minimal implementation of Cari Finance payment processing, perfect for getting started quickly.

Complete Integration

A comprehensive example with all payment methods and features, demonstrating the full power of Cari Finance.

Embedded Payment Form

Learn how to seamlessly embed the Cari Finance payment form within your own application interface.

Guides

Authentication

Learn how to authenticate your API requests.

Read more

Pagination

Understand how to work with paginated responses.

Read more

Errors

Read about the different types of errors returned by the API.

Read more

Webhooks

Learn how to programmatically configure webhooks for your app.

Read more

Resources

Charges

Learn about the charge model and how to create, retrieve, update, delete, and list charges.

Sources

Learn about the source model and how to create, retrieve, update, delete, and list sources.

Customers

Learn about the customer model and how to create, retrieve, update, delete, and list customers.

Transfers

Learn about the transfer model and how to create, retrieve, update, delete, and list transfers.

Was this page helpful?